P0087 Fuel Rail Pressure Too Low Diesel: Diagnosis and Fix Order
P-Code P0087 (FMI N/A) — Fuel Rail/System Pressure Too Low
Quick Answer
P0087 means the ECM sees fuel rail pressure below target. Check lift pump output at 8–12 PSI, filter restriction, air in lines, and high-pressure pump supply voltage before replacing injectors or CP pump.
Overview: OBD-II Diesel P-Code P0087
P0087 is a generic OBD-II monitor for fuel rail pressure on common-rail diesel engines. When actual pressure falls short of commanded pressure during a qualifying test, the ECM stores P0087 and may limit fuel delivery to protect the high-pressure system.

What P-Code P0087 Means
P0087 on diesel means the ECM detected fuel rail pressure below the commanded target during cranking or load. Weak lift pump, clogged fuel filter, air in lines, failing high-pressure pump, or leaking injectors can trigger this. Measure actual rail pressure with a gauge and compare to scan tool desired vs actual before replacing the CP pump.
Symptoms Drivers Notice
- Check engine light with hard start or no-start
- Engine cranks long before firing or dies under load
- Actual rail pressure 3,000–8,000 PSI below commanded at WOT
- Whining fuel pump that quiets as pressure drops
- Black or white smoke on acceleration from lean fuel delivery
Most Likely Root Causes
Clogged fuel filter or restricted fuel lines
CommonRestriction upstream of the high-pressure pump drops rail pressure under load even when lift pump runs.
Weak lift pump or in-tank fuel pump
CommonInsufficient supply pressure below 8 PSI at the CP pump inlet causes rail pressure to lag commanded values.
Failing high-pressure fuel pump or leaking injectors
OccasionalInternal CP pump wear or injector return flow bleeds rail pressure during acceleration.
Common Misdiagnoses (Don't Waste Parts)
Replacing high-pressure pump without testing lift pump volume
Why it happens: Low rail pressure feels like a dead CP pump.
Do this instead: Parts-cannon trap — measure lift pump at 8–12 PSI and filter differential before CP pump replacement.
Clearing codes after filter change without bleeding air
Why it happens: Truck starts briefly then stalls again.
Do this instead: Bleed air from filter housing and high-pressure lines, then verify rail pressure in live data.
Master Tech Commentary
Mechanic's Notes
Shop tip: always verify lift pump volume and filter restriction before authorizing a $2,000+ high-pressure pump. Air in lines after filter service is the fastest false P0087 on Duramax and Power Stroke.
Step-by-Step Diagnostic Procedure
- Step 1: Connect Diesel Laptops or Jaltest and log desired vs actual fuel rail pressure at idle — target 5,000–25,000 PSI depending on engine; deviation above 2,000 PSI flags low pressure.
- Step 2: Install mechanical fuel pressure gauge on test port if equipped — verify lift pump delivers 8–12 PSI at key-on before cranking on common-rail systems.
- Step 3: Replace fuel filter and bleed air from lines; re-test rail pressure — restriction above 4 PSI across filter housing indicates clogged element.
- Step 4: Check fuel tank level sensor and pickup screen — low fuel or blocked pickup starves lift pump and drops rail pressure below threshold.
- Step 5: Measure high-pressure pump supply voltage at cranking — 12.0–14.5 V required; below 11.5 V at crank can cause P0087 on marginal batteries.

Live Data & Freeze-Frame Tips
Log desired rail pressure, actual rail pressure, fuel rail temp, and lift pump duty cycle. At idle, many diesels hold 5,000–8,000 PSI; at WOT, 20,000–26,000 PSI is typical on light-duty common-rail.
Safety Warnings
- Fuel systems are pressurized — relieve pressure before opening high-pressure lines.
- Diesel fuel is flammable; no open flames near fuel leaks.
When to Limp In vs Tow
Tow if no-start persists after verifying fuel supply, or if rail pressure cannot reach cranking minimum in live data.
Prevention Tips for Fleets & Owner-Operators
- Replace fuel filter at OEM interval or sooner in contaminated fuel areas.
- Keep tank above one-quarter to avoid pickup starvation.
- Use ULSD and avoid gasoline contamination in diesel tanks.
Related Fault Codes
P0088
Opposite condition — fuel rail pressure too high.
P0191
Fuel rail pressure sensor circuit fault that can mimic low pressure.
Frequently Asked Questions
What rail pressure should a diesel show at idle?
Most common-rail diesels hold 5,000–8,000 PSI at idle; verify against OEM spec for your engine.
Can a bad fuel filter cause P0087?
Yes — restriction upstream of the high-pressure pump is one of the most common causes.
Will P0087 cause a no-start?
Yes — if rail pressure cannot reach cranking threshold, the engine will not fire.
How do I test lift pump pressure?
Install a gauge on the lift pump test port — target 8–12 PSI key-on on most light-duty diesels.
Is P0087 always the high-pressure pump?
No — air in lines, weak lift pump, and clogged filters cause most cases before CP pump failure.
